Dawood’s ‘Chikna’ is Karnataka hitman

He is reportedly behind the murders of Bajrang Dal member and anti cow slaughter activist Prashanth Poojary.

Bengaluru: India’s most wanted fugitive terrorist Dawood Ibrahim Kaskar is behind the targeted killings of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) and other rght-wing leaders and activists in the country including Karnataka through his right hand man Patel Javed Dawood aka Tailor aka Javed Chikna, who lives in Karachi with Dawood under the protection of Pakistan's Inter Services Intelligence (ISI), said top Intelligence sources.

Chikna, as he was called in the underworld is Dawood's chief lieutenant from the days of the infamous 1993 Mumbai serial blasts. He is accused (absconding) number 64 in the chargesheet. He fled to Pakistan soon after the blasts and now allegedly lives in Karachi, close to Dawood under the ISI protection. “Chikna hires sharp-shooters from India to kill targeted BJP and Right wing members and leaders.

He is reportedly behind the murders of Bajrang Dal member and anti cow slaughter activist Prashanth Poojary in Moodbidri in Dakshin Kannada district on October 9 and former president of BJP's Bharuch (Gujarat) unit, Shirish Bangali, and general secretary of the BJP youth wing, Pragnesh Mistry in Bharuch last month," said the official source. Poojary was killed in broad daylight by six bike-borne men. Mangaluru police have so far arrested 10 out of 17 accused, who are allegedly members of a "socially committed" voluntary organization.

"Their links with Chikna are under scanner," the officer added. Chikna is also allegedly behind the recent near fatal attacks on three other people in coastal Karnataka-Ashok and Vasu in Handel near Moodbidri and Jaya Kotiyan in nearby Permude village after mistaking them as "saffron and anti cow slaughter activists," said the officer on condition of anonymity. In Gujarat, the police have handed over the contract killings to the National Investigation Agency (NIA).

Main accused in 1993 Mumbai serial blasts - Tiger Memon and Javed Dawood Tailor alias Javed Chikna were 'influential' residents of Mahim, the worst-affected area in the post-Babri Masjid-demolition communal riots in Mumbai in 1993. While Tiger had lost his business, Chikna had suffered bullet injuries and both vowed to avenge the riots in Mumbai with Dawood as the mastermind.

Tiger escaped to Dubai on March 11, 1993 - a day before the serial blasts, Chikna soon fled the City to Pakistan after the terror attacks. He is accused (absconding) number 64 in the case and has a Red Corner Notice against him by the Interpol.
